For the 2024 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 1,042 students in Hillsboro Deering Coop School District. This district's average test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in New Hampshire.
Public Schools in Hillsboro Deering Coop School District have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the New Hampshire public school average of 41%), and reading proficiency score of 36%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Hampshire public school average of 17% (majority Hispanic).

Hillsboro Deering Coop School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 189 school districts in New Hampshire (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 75-79% has decreased from 85-89%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$24,252 is higher than the state median of $21,518. The school district revenue/student has grown by 14%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$23,155 is higher than the state median of $20,756. The school district spending/student has grown by 11% over four school years.
